Output 8be732ccfb05bb34a8775bd89021647da67c8f6ba949eeea1a7c627bf058e306:25

value
30686434062
script pubkey
OP_0 OP_PUSHBYTES_20 d2a63487eba410060e5d1b1ee9993b6277de99be
address
tb1q62nrfplt5sgqvrjarv0wnxfmvfmaaxd70tn4v0
transaction
8be732ccfb05bb34a8775bd89021647da67c8f6ba949eeea1a7c627bf058e306
confirmations
2483
spent
true